Tashkichi
Tashkichi (Russian: Ташкичи) is a rural locality (a village) in Bazitamaksky Selsoviet, Ilishevsky District, Bashkortostan, Russia. The population was 217 as of 2010.[2] There are 2 streets.

Geography
It is located 24 km from Verkhneyarkeyevo, 7 km from Bazitamak.
